    Hi Samantha

    I am not sure if you are one of the TCB people who have responded to my claim on my account, but I must say I am really not happy with the service that I have received here.

    Very briefly, I booked a hotel room with Agoda via your website back in July 2014. The hotel room cost me £212.66, and I was charged exactly £212.66 (not in USD or any other foreign currency) on my credit card.

    Few days passed by, I received no notification from your website saying this hotel room booking was recorded/tracked, so I filed a missing cashback claim and provided all necessary information for the claim (such as the transaction value and booking reference). Some weeks later, I received a message from your claim team saying the missing cashback was now located and added into my account, but the cashback amount was incorrect. So I had to file another claim for incorrect tracked cashback for this transaction. I have waited for months. Then a week ago I received another message from your claim team telling me the cashback amount in my account was correct. I was told the cashback was based on the figure which was given by the merchant. But I said to your team all the figure was wrong!

    I sent a copy of the payment receipt to your team via email to prove how much I have spent here. Then I got another reply from your team telling me that the transaction figure was provided by the merchant so there was nothing else the team could do. I simply do not believe that!

    First of all, I am the one who paid for the hotel room, does your claim team really think I don't know how much I have spent on the booking?

    Furthermore, I have obtained a copy of the payment receipt here from the merchant, the receipt clearly shows how much I have paid for the booking, it is nothing near to the figure that your team has told me.

    So now I have requested for the details of the merchant so that I can speak to them about this 'mystery' transaction value directly, but your team simply ignores my request. I mean, what sort of service do you call this?

    I am really frustrated here!
